"""
This module implements the **Fast Inertial Relaxation Engine (FIRE2)** algorithm
for atomic structure optimization. It is a direct translation and adaptation of
the FIRE2 method from **ASE (Atomic Simulation Environment)**.

References
----------
- J. Guénolé, W.G. Nöhring, A. Vaid, F. Houllé, Z. Xie, A. Prakash, E. Bitzek,
  *Assessment and optimization of the fast inertial relaxation engine (FIRE) for energy
  minimization in atomistic simulations and its implementation in LAMMPS*,
  Computational Materials Science 175 (2020) 109584.
  https://doi.org/10.1016/j.commatsci.2020.109584

- S. Echeverri Restrepo, P. Andric,
  *ABC-FIRE: Accelerated Bias-Corrected Fast Inertial Relaxation Engine*,
  Computational Materials Science 218 (2023) 111978.
  https://doi.org/10.1016/j.commatsci.2022.111978

When ``optimize_cell=True``, this implementation behaves equivalently to
``ase.optimize.FIRE2`` combined with ``ase.constraints.UnitCellFilter``,
allowing simultaneous optimization of both atomic positions and cell shape.

"""

[docs] class FIRE: """ Implementation of the FIRE2 (and optional ABC-FIRE) energy minimization algorithm. This optimizer relaxes atomic structures using a velocity-Verlet–like integration with adaptive time-stepping, as proposed in the FIRE method. It can optionally optimize both the **atomic positions** and **simulation cell** (similar to ASE’s ``UnitCellFilter``). Parameters ---------- system : mdapy.system.System The system to be relaxed. It must provide ``get_force()``, ``get_energy()``, and ``get_virials()`` methods, and an associated ``Box`` object. dt : float, optional Initial time step for the integration (default: 0.1). maxstep : float, optional Maximum allowed atomic displacement per step (default: 0.2 Å). dtmax : float, optional Maximum time step allowed during optimization (default: 1.0). dtmin : float, optional Minimum time step (default: 2e-3). Nmin : int, optional Minimum number of consecutive “good” steps (dot(v, f) > 0) before increasing the time step (default: 20). finc : float, optional Factor by which the time step is increased after successful steps (default: 1.1). fdec : float, optional Factor by which the time step is decreased after bad steps (default: 0.5). astart : float, optional Initial value of the velocity-force mixing coefficient ``α`` (default: 0.25). fa : float, optional Multiplicative decay factor for ``α`` after successful steps (default: 0.99). use_abc : bool, optional Whether to use the **ABC-FIRE** algorithm (default: False). optimize_cell : bool, optional Whether to optimize the simulation cell along with atomic positions (default: False). Equivalent to wrapping ASE’s ``UnitCellFilter``. mask : array_like of shape (3,3) or (6,), optional Tensor mask controlling which components of strain are relaxed. ``1`` means free, ``0`` means fixed. Default is fully relaxed. cell_factor : float, optional Scale factor applied to cell degrees of freedom. Equivalent to ASE’s ``cell_factor``. Default is the number of atoms. hydrostatic_strain : bool, optional If True, only isotropic (hydrostatic) deformation is allowed (default: False). constant_volume : bool, optional If True, constrain relaxation to approximately constant volume (default: False). scalar_pressure : float, optional External scalar pressure (in eV/ų) added to the enthalpy term (default: 0.0). Notes ----- - When ``optimize_cell=True``, the deformation gradient is treated as additional three “virtual atoms”, following the formalism from Tadmor *et al.*, Phys. Rev. B 59, 235 (1999). - This class modifies both atomic positions and the simulation box to minimize the potential energy (or enthalpy if pressure is applied).
